#d91183 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d91183 is composed of 85.1% red, 6.7%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92.2% magenta, 39.6%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 325.8 degrees, a saturation of 85.5% and a lightness of 45.9%. #d91183 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ff22ff with #b30007.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

● #d91183 color description : Vivid pink.
#d91183 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d91183 has RGB values of R:217, G:17,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.92, Y:0.4,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14225795.
